    Hi guys,

    My Tacoma has the factory towing package but the seller told me the plug has been missing since he owned it. There's a picture of the harness being cut off I believe. Where can I buy one for a decent price that will plug in that existing connector?

    I'll be doing this to my dad's truck in the future.

    OEM wiring harness is 82169-04010 - it's kinda expensive for what it is. There are probably a bunch of after market options but I don't know of a specific one.
